Key comparison lenses
Thyroid health and iodine intake
Kelp is one of the most concentrated dietary sources of iodine, drastically affecting thyroid function, whereas Swiss Chard contains negligible amounts.
Heavy metal and contaminant exposure
Sea vegetables absorb heavy metals from ocean water, making contamination a real concern for Kelp, unlike land-grown Swiss Chard.
Everyday safety and moderation
Kelp can easily cause iodine toxicity if eaten daily, while Swiss Chard is safe for regular consumption but requires cooking to manage oxalates.
Vitamin and mineral density
Swiss Chard is a powerhouse of Vitamins K, A, and magnesium, while Kelp offers unique sea minerals and trace elements.

Risk profile
Safety & processing
Both are whole, natural foods. Dried Kelp often contains nothing but the sea vegetable, and fresh Swiss Chard is entirely unprocessed, making both clean choices chemically.
Kelp
Heavy Metal Contamination
highKelp absorbs arsenic, lead, and cadmium from ocean water. Sourcing from clean waters is critical but hard to verify.
Iodine Toxicity
highIodine levels in Kelp fluctuate wildly. A single sheet can contain hundreds of times the daily limit, risking thyroid storms.
Swiss Chard
Calcium Oxalate Kidney Stones
mediumSwiss Chard is high in oxalates. Eating it raw daily can contribute to stone formation in prone individuals, but boiling reduces this heavily.

Practical
Consumer tips
- 1
Boil Swiss Chard for a few minutes and discard the water to remove up to 80% of its oxalates.
- 2
Look for Kelp brands that third-party test for heavy metals and list iodine content specifically.
- 3
If using Kelp as a seasoning, crumble it over food instead of salting to naturally reduce sodium intake.
- 4
Pair Swiss Chard with a healthy fat like olive oil to absorb its fat-soluble Vitamins A and K.
- 5
Limit Kelp consumption to no more than once or twice a week to protect your thyroid.
